web自动化测试
wcf1987
这个作者很懒,什么都没留下…
展开
-
web自动化测试学习(一)
哈哈。。毕设决定做web自动化测试,为了方便记忆,就在空间写点东西吧 首先我的目标是做出类似sahi这样的测试体,市面上类似的开源软件还有不少,但是小巧而又易读的估计就是这个了。 其次maxq,selenium都是要参考学习的,第一次先写到这里 ...2009-08-15 16:46:28 · 113 阅读 · 0 评论 -
web自动化测试学习以及java操作注册表探究(二)
恩。。最终选定参考sahi这个java的开源测试框架,原因呢:1代码量小一些,2开源好学习。。。 好了废话不多说了,先大概介绍下sahi,国内好想研究的不多,只是简单的它的原理说明,我说下我的这几天的研究成果。 它的实质是在本机建立了代理,把来回的http包分析,在返回的页面中注入了JavaScript,利用JavaScript监视了你在页面的一举一动,当你...2009-08-15 16:47:47 · 93 阅读 · 0 评论 -
web自动化测试学习以及String,bytes的转化研究(三)
这两天基本上把sahi吃了一半了,再来讲讲,sahi的具体实现是这样的,proxy开始,监听socket,socket.accept后,分给个新线程ProxyProcessor。 在ProxyProcessor首先利用 requestFromBrowser = getRequestFromBrowser();得到request,具体就是socket得到inputstream,然...2009-08-15 16:49:16 · 109 阅读 · 0 评论 -
web自动化测试学习以及Javascript学习(四)
这次原计划写些关于sahi的页面监视的内容,本来我的文章都在百度空间里,现在毕业了,就都搬过来了,前三篇baidu空间wcf1987都有。由于已经毕业了,东西遗失了一些,我就拿我论文中我自己仿造sahi实现的部分讲讲吧。注意:我的原理与sahi基本上一致(其实借鉴了很多。。。),但是sahi考虑了很多,特别是JavaScript在包括了ie与ff的不同,我就只专注了ie。 事件驱动...2009-08-15 17:19:01 · 122 阅读 · 0 评论 -
web自动化测试学习以及重放的实现以及Eclipse rcp入门(五
前面讲了那么多内容实际上只包括了自动化测试的一部分:就是脚本的录制,那重放呢?我最终决定重放采用selenium的api,这是一套非常不错的产品,支持语言众多,上手容易,就是中文资料不多,但是api翻译倒是有人做了。 特别值得一提的是:有个开源的扩展selenium,实现了loggingSelenium,使得每次测试都有测试报告,这点我觉得非常不错,我会放到附件中,包括...2009-08-15 18:08:23 · 105 阅读 · 0 评论 -
cookie中转sql攻击
最近带了个实习生做了个sql注入练习,她找到了个asp网站的cooki注入漏洞,这个也是目前sql注入比较多见的地方,因为大部分网站在得到request的时候采用的都是request("xx"),这个方法实际上是把request中的get,post,cookie挨个遍历查询了下,目前大部分sql注入防御软件都封掉了get,post这两个漏洞,但是却对cookie视而不见。这个也是比较长...原创 2011-08-24 00:45:21 · 84 阅读 · 0 评论